The question: >One of our MapBasic applications writes different messages to the Message window. In order to print the contents of the Message window, I tried, to no avail: >PrintWin Window 1003 >How can I either print the contents of the Message window to a printer or to a file? Must be obvious. >Thanks in advance. Thanks for the suggestions: Ahmet Dabanli and Peter Doyle suggested to put the window into a layout and print; Paul Jones suggested to ouput the messages to a text file via OPEN FILE, PRINT#, and CLOSE FILE statements. Jacques Paris offered a discussion of the topic. I should have mentioned in the original posting that the contents of the Message window is sometimes a few hundred lines long (cumbersome in a layout), and that I preferred a fast, non programmatic solution. I will have to modifiy the code, for it seems to be the only way to get the whole contents. Thanks again to all respondents. _____________________________________________ Claude Lavoie, a.g.
